LMBD strengthens its litigation practice

LMBD is proud to announce that Bruno Maes, lawyer at the Belgian Supreme Court, and his team, joined the firm as from March 2, 2020.

Bruno is a reputed litigator and former Dean of the Supreme Court Bar. He also teaches judicial law at the Free University of Brussels (VUB) and is the author of numerous reputed scientific publications in the judicial law field. 

LMBD is excited about this move, which significantly strengthens its litigation department. The extensive know-how of Bruno and his team of first tier litigators will be at the service of all LMBD’s existing activities and clients.

The members of the team joining Bruno at LMBD are Beatrice Verlooy, Ingeborg De Herdt and Catherine Idomon.

Bruno has been a lawyer at the “Supreme Court/Court of Cassation” since 2000 and heads the “Supreme Court/Cassation” practice group. He specialises in advising on the success of Supreme Court/Cassation appeals in civil matters in the broad sense, criminal cases, disciplinary cases, social affairs and tax matters, and in drafting and filing applications for cassation, memoranda of reply and memoranda in support of Supreme Court/Cassation appeals in criminal cases.

Beatrice works with Bruno on Supreme Court/Cassation cases in the fields of civil law, social law and commercial law. Ingeborg is specialised in liability and insurance law and in Supreme Court/Cassation proceedings. Catherine also works in Supreme Court/Cassation proceedings, mostly in matters of civil and criminial law.
